CarolReed
2023-10-11T14:58:56Z
The cost structure for game development outsourcing can vary depending on several factors, including the complexity of the project, the location of the outsourcing company, and the specific services required. Here's a breakdown of the typical cost structure for a game development company :

Hourly Rates:

Many game development outsourcing companies charge on an hourly basis. The hourly rates can vary widely based on the location of the company and the skill level of the developers. For example, developers in North America or Europe typically have higher hourly rates compared to those in Asia or Eastern Europe.

Fixed-Price Contracts:

Some outsourcing companies offer fixed-price contracts, where the total cost of the project is agreed upon upfront. This approach can provide more cost predictability, but it requires a well-defined project scope.

Cost of Labor:

Labor costs are a significant portion of the budget. The cost depends on the expertise and experience of the development team, with more experienced developers often commanding higher rates.

Art and Design Costs:

Art and design are integral to game development. The cost of creating 2D and 3D assets, animations, and visual elements can vary depending on the complexity and quality required for the game.

Quality Assurance (QA) Testing:

QA testing is essential to ensure the game's quality. The cost of testing and debugging can vary depending on the size and complexity of the game.

Project Management:

Project management is crucial for keeping the project on track. Some outsourcing companies include project management as part of their services, while others may charge separately for it.

Additional Services:

Depending on your project's needs, you may incur additional costs for services like marketing, localization, sound design, and post-launch support.

Infrastructure and Tools:

Game development requires specialized software and hardware. Some outsourcing companies may charge for the use of their tools and infrastructure.

Location-Specific Costs:

The location of the outsourcing company can significantly impact costs. Companies in regions with lower living costs may offer more competitive rates.

Milestone Payments:

Payment schedules can be based on project milestones. Typically, clients pay a portion of the total cost upon reaching specific development stages.

Hidden Costs:

Be aware of potential hidden costs such as currency exchange rates, taxes, and legal fees when working with international outsourcing partners.

Ongoing Support and Updates:

Consider the cost of ongoing support and updates after the game is released. This is an important factor in the long-term budget.

It's important to note that the cost structure may vary from one game development outsourcing company  to another. To get an accurate estimate, it's crucial to have a clear project scope and requirements when requesting quotes from potential partners. Additionally, consider factors like the reputation and quality of the company, as higher-quality partners may charge more but provide better value in the long run.